How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 10278?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
10278 Studio Apartments | $4,134 | $1,725 | $13,756 |
10278 1 Bedroom Apartments | $4,796 | $1,951 | $16,590 |
10278 2 Bedroom Apartments | $6,465 | $1,750 | $35,713 |
10278 3 Bedroom Apartments | $7,221 | $1,400 | $39,080 |
10278 4 Bedroom Apartments | $8,627 | $1,325 | $30,000 |
10278 5 Bedroom Apartments | $6,249 | $1,650 | $27,500 |
10278 6 Bedroom Apartments | $9,450 | $9,450 | $9,450 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 10278 ZIP Code
How much are Studio apartments in 10278?
There are currently 1,272 Studio Apartments in 10278 with rent ranges from $1,725 to $13,756 with an average price of $4,134.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om 10278 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 10278 ranges from $1,951 to $16,590 with an average monthly rent of $4,796.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 10278 c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 10278 range from $1,750 to $35,713.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$6,465.
How expensive are 10278 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 751 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in 10278 on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,400 to $39,080 - averaging $7,221 for the location.
